GW Micro - Support - Knowledge Base - GWKB1080GWKB1080 : Searching Through Database Records In The Voice Sense And The Braille SenseProduct: Sense NotetakersAuthor: Raul Gallegos Date Added: 07/26/2007 Last Modified: 11/16/2010 These instructions are relevant to firmware version 5.51 of all Sense notetakers. The term "Sense notetaker" is used to refer to all Braille Sense and Voice Sense models. ÂDid you know that it is possible to search for all records in a database without entering
any search criteria? There are times when you need to search for all records in a database, whether it's because
you want to see how many records you have, or because you are searching for some information
which is hard to find. A good example of this situation is when you want to search for
someone's record and you cannot remember the exact spelling of their first or last
name.
